Just like your employer is to send a W-2 to you every year, a lender is required to send 1099 forms to every borrowers in which have debt pardoned. That said, just because lenders needed to send 1099s does not that you personally automatically will get hit with a huge government tax bill. Why? In most cases, the borrower is a corporate entity, and you just an individual guarantor. I know that some lenders only send 1099s to the borrower. The impact of the 1099 in your own personal situation will vary depending precisely what kind of entity the borrower is (C-Corp, S-Corp, LLC, etc).
